FUEL OPERATIONS SHIFT SUPERVISOR - HEATHROW (Days and Nights)


We have an exciting opportunity for you to join our Airport Energy team as an Operations Supervisor supporting airside refuelling operations of Ground Service Equipment across Heathrow and Gatwick airports.

WP Group and Airport Energy are part of Moove Europe and are a leading liquid fuels distribution company. We specialise in the supply of high-quality fuels across a number of sectors including Airports, Domestic and Commercial customers.

Your opportunity


As an Operations Supervisor, you will be supporting the effective and safe management of both airside and landside fuel delivery Driver teams to exceed Customer expectations through achieving both the maximum level of productivity and compliance.





SHIFT PATTERN:
4 nights on, 4 nights off inclusive of break times, or : 4 days on, 4 days off inclusive of break times


Role and responsibilities include:

With safety as the overall paramount consideration, you will ensure the following duties are completed:

  • Supervise the activities of airport shift drivers, assisting with the management of Staff planning including working time, hours, leave, sickness planning and acting as a cover Driver (in the event of an absence) working at any of our UK airports
  • Maintain refuelling and other equipment at fuel stations and on mobile trucks in a safe and serviceable state, you will assist in routine maintenance activities if required
  • Gather and process driver, vehicle, site safety and other data required correctly, producing reports deemed necessary in good time, these include; monitoring and reporting fuel site safety checks, vehicle safety checks
  • Undertaking or assisting with risk assessment requirements
  • Ensuring all supervised Staff are carrying out their duties in line with all of our policies and procedures.
  • Correctly report and record any incidents and accidents
  • Plus, general support to our West London and East London terminalbased HGV fuels tanker drivers.
  • Manage and respond to out of hours calls
You will work with the Operations Manager to meet Customer needs and resolve any Customer service issues


These include:

  • Dispensing ADblue according to Customer requirements
  • Gathering Customer fuel monitor fitting details
  • Programming and installing fuel monitor devices
  • Maintaining good working relationships with Heathrow Airport Limited airside operations and service partners to enhance operational efficiency


As a supervisor, you will communicate and work effectively with other Team members and carry to 121 reviews with those you supervised.

You will assist the Operations Manager by giving them relevant feedback regarding each team
